VPN连接认证失败的深度排查与解决方案指南

banxian11 2026-04-22 半仙加速器 4 0

在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为企业远程办公、个人隐私保护以及跨地域访问资源的重要工具,许多用户在使用过程中经常会遇到“认证失败”的提示,这不仅影响工作效率,还可能暴露网络安全风险,作为一名经验丰富的网络工程师,我将从多个维度系统性地分析可能导致VPN连接认证失败的原因,并提供实用、可操作的解决步骤。

明确“认证失败”这一错误的常见表现包括:登录界面反复提示密码错误、证书无效、用户名不存在、或服务器返回“Authentication failed”等信息,这类问题通常不是单一因素造成的,而是涉及客户端配置、服务端策略、网络环境及身份验证机制等多个环节。

第一步:检查基础凭证
最常见的原因就是用户输入的用户名和密码不正确,请务必确认以下几点:

  • 是否区分大小写?
  • 是否包含特殊字符(如@、#、$等),某些系统对这些字符敏感;
  • 密码是否已过期?尤其在企业环境中,AD域控常强制设置密码有效期。
    建议使用记事本或密码管理器记录并重新输入一次,避免手误。

第二步:验证身份认证方式
现代VPN支持多种认证机制,包括:

  • 基于用户名/密码的传统认证(如PPTP、L2TP/IPsec)
  • 数字证书认证(如OpenVPN + PKI)
  • 多因素认证(MFA,例如Google Authenticator或短信验证码)

若使用证书认证,请确保客户端安装了正确的CA证书和客户端证书,且未过期,若启用MFA,需确认设备时间同步(误差不超过5分钟),因为动态令牌依赖时间戳生成。

第三步:检查服务器端配置
作为网络工程师,必须排查服务端是否正常运行:

  • 服务进程是否启动?(如Cisco ASA、FortiGate、Windows RRAS)
  • AAA(认证、授权、计费)策略是否正确绑定到用户组?
  • 用户账户是否被锁定?(例如连续三次错误登录后自动锁定)
    可通过日志查看具体失败原因,如FreeRADIUS日志中的“Invalid password”或“User not found”。

第四步:排除网络层干扰
有时并非认证本身的问题,而是中间链路导致连接中断:

  • 防火墙是否阻止了UDP 1723(PPTP)或TCP 443(OpenVPN)?
  • NAT穿透是否异常?某些运营商会修改源端口,造成协议不匹配。
  • DNS解析失败也会让客户端无法找到认证服务器,建议手动指定DNS地址测试。

第五步:客户端兼容性与版本问题
不同操作系统(Windows、macOS、Linux)或设备(手机、路由器)对协议支持存在差异,iOS默认不支持PPTP,而Android可能需要手动开启“允许不受信任的证书”,更新客户端软件至最新版本,可修复已知bug。

如果以上步骤均无效,建议联系IT管理员进行日志追踪,或启用调试模式(如OpenVPN的--verb 3参数)获取详细报文信息,必要时可临时切换至备用认证方式(如从证书认证改为账号密码)以恢复连接,再逐步定位根本原因。

处理“认证失败”问题需具备系统思维:从用户端到服务端、从配置到网络、从日志到策略,逐层排除,掌握这些方法,不仅能快速解决问题,还能提升整体网络运维能力,每一次故障都是优化网络架构的机会。

VPN连接认证失败的深度排查与解决方案指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速